Cambodia has been selected for a pilot project based on the Universal Trusted Credentials (UTC) blockchain platform developed by the United Nations Development Program (UNDP). Internet Computer blockchain developer Dfinity Foundation will work on the program with UNDP. 🌐

Internet Computer will provide the infrastructure to secure and manage UTC. The UTC system, introduced in November, aims to encourage micro, small and medium-sized enterprises to participate in the digital economy.

The pilot project is expected to be launched in ten countries. “SMEs are the backbone of most economies, and the UTC initiative represents a unique opportunity to bring transparency and increase inclusivity to a financial system that often fails to meet their needs,” said Dfinity Foundation founder, Dominic Williams.

Cambodia is fertile ground for digital experimentation. The Cambodian Securities and Exchange Regulator has an agreement with Binance to develop regulation of digital assets.
